These are the key contradictions discussed in MiMedx's latest 2024Q4 earnings call, specifically including: Wound Segment Growth Drivers, Impact of LCD Changes, and HELIOGEN's Contribution to Revenue:



Revenue and Sales Growth:
- MiMedx reported net sales of $93 million for Q4, up 7% year-over-year.
- The growth was driven by solid year-over-year top-line growth and strong performance despite challenges from Medicare reimbursement issues and sales force turnover.

Operating Performance and Cash Flow:
- The company maintained an operating margin and generated strong cash flow, ending the year with $104 million in cash, up $16 million during the quarter.
- This was attributed to effective cost management and operational efficiency, despite challenges in certain market segments.

Product and Market Strategies:
- MiMedx introduced new products like HELIOGEN, leading to significant contributions from the EFFECT product lines and international markets.
- The strategic focus on innovation and market expansion, particularly in the surgical market, supported growth.

LCD Implementation and Market Dynamics:
- The company expects the implementation of the proposed LCDs in April 2025, which should bolster MiMedx's business and position it for market share growth.
- The anticipation of regulatory changes is anticipated to enhance market stability and reduce competitor confusion.
